Bringing Some Joy to Families in the Goulburn Region

News | Posted December 20, 2021

For the second year in a row the Greater Shepparton Foundation has supported OzChild’s SafeCare program during what can often be a difficult time of year.

SafeCare educators Belinda and Sam have been busy making these delicious and delight-filled hampers for families who are participating in the family preservation program in the Goulburn region.

The hampers were funded by a generous grant from the Greater Shepparton Foundation who are great supporters of the SafeCare program and families in the Shepparton area.

Belinda spent days shopping up a storm to thoughtfully fill the hampers with premium quality food items for families to enjoy over the festive season.

“Many families struggle during this time of year, and after the last two years we’ve had we wanted to make sure Christmas was special for the families we support”

OzChild is extremely grateful for the ongoing support of the Greater Shepparton Foundation and proud to work alongside the foundation to bring a little festive cheer to families in Greater Shepparton.
